<p>OKLAHOMA CITY (KFOR) &#8211; An 81-year-old metro woman is still trying to financially recover months after her handyman and caretaker allegedly withdrew thousands of dollars from her bank account over the course of three months.</p>
<p>Alice Dragoo told KFOR two of her close friends introduced her to Joseph Wisner late last year.</p>
<p>“A really super nice young man that I thought was honest and straightforward.  I hired him to take care of me when I had shoulder surgery because I didn&#8217;t want strangers in the house. [When] I had met him, he was going through a hard time, so I thought I&#8217;d give him a helping hand,&#8221; said Dragoo.</p>
<p>Wisner was also hired to help out around the house and do minor repairs.</p>
<p>Dragoo and Wisner became good friends and often went out together, according to Dragoo.</p>

<p>Dragoo said while they were out and about one day, she gave Wisner her debit card to make a one-time withdraw from her International Bank of Commerce (IBC) account.</p>
<p>Dragoo also gave Wisner her pin number, he withdrew money and then they went on about their day.</p>
<p>“But then I got a bank statement and he had been taking my bank card and drawing up to 3 to $500 a night out of my checking account, my savings, the only thing I had left pushing for this all these last few years,” explained Dragoo.</p>
<p>Dragoo said she hardly ever checks her bank statement, “but that&#8217;s the way it was.  I didn&#8217;t catch in time.  My mistake.&#8221;</p>
<p>During some of those withdraws, Dragoo claimed to have been in Colorado visiting family, so she knew something wasn&#8217;t right.</p>
<p>Dragoo confronted Winser, but she said he never admitted to taking her money.</p>
<p>Dragoo said the IBC had video footage of Wisner withdrawing from her account at an ATM on N. Portland.</p>
<p>Dragoo and her family were able to produce the video and handed it over to Oklahoma City Police, according to officials.</p>

<p>Wisner was eventually kicked out of his home shortly after finding out.</p>
<p>&#8220;It appears that he had been stealing her ATM card, going out using it and coming back and replacing it without her having knowledge of it,&#8221; said Msgt.  Gary Knight with OKCPD.</p>
<p>Dragoo said she is a heavy sleeper, and so while she was asleep, Wisner would take her card and use it during the nighttime.</p>
<p>Although Wisner never admitted to the crime in person, he texted Dragoo saying, “I&#8217;m sorry I let you down.  I let a woman get the best of me and was trying to woo her is the stupid truth but I have always intended on returning what I borrowed.  I&#8217;m sorry for the pain I&#8217;ve caused you.  I never wanted to hurt you.  Thank you for helping me.  Ich liebe dich…&#8221;</p>
<p>A text Joseph Wisner sent to Alice Dragoo on April 11. KFOR Photo.</p>
<p>Dragoo has yet to receive that money back though.</p>
<p>On top of the $11,000 in cash that was allegedly stolen, Dragoo said she lost about $12,000 in family memories and tools.</p>
<p>“For the first time in my life, I had to ask for help for medication that my heart doctor says I have to have.  I couldn&#8217;t afford it.  I should have been able to afford my medicine even with my insurance paying the majority of it.  I couldn&#8217;t afford the $300.  That&#8217;s what it came down to.  $300.  I didn&#8217;t have it,” stated Dragoo.</p>

<p>Dragoo has tried contacting the IBC to get her money back, but she said talking with her bank has been a dead end.</p>
<p>“The bank said because I was with him one time and giving the numbers to my card to withdraw money from ATM that I gave him permission.  They will not honor all the times he used it without me with it,” explained Dragoo.</p>
<p>She said she understands her specific branch may have to go through corporate to get the money back, but she doesn&#8217;t understand why they haven&#8217;t been able to do so far.</p>
<p>News 4 reached out to Dragoo&#8217;s specific IBC branch, but the representative said she had never heard about the situation and took our information down to pass it along to someone else.</p>
<p>We have not received a call back.</p>
<p>An arrest warrant was issued July 27 for Wisner.</p>
<p>He was arrested Monday and now faces charges for second degree burglary, elderly exploitation, and possession of a firearm by an adjudicated delinquent.</p>
